Hey Mira — handing off the Pigeonpost bounce processor before I'm out. The retry queue is drained and the soft-bounce classifier is behaving again after Thursday's hiccup. One thing for the release cut: the processor's config store is sealed, and you'll need to unseal it before bumping the version, otherwise the deploy script stalls at the health check. To unseal it, enter the recovery passphrase below.

recovery phrase for bafog-taguf: tamwyn-holion-lamdor-joreth-kaseth-wenius-wenix-jorir-gilys-nordor-gorwyn-zorath-tamvan

The PedalBalance truck-dispatch optimizer has not emitted a rebalancing plan for the Harborline district in over 40 minutes, exceeding the 15-minute SLA. Dock fill ratios at six stations are above the 90% threshold, and rider complaints are being auto-tagged. The solver process is alive but appears stuck on a degenerate constraint set introduced in last night's release candidate. Rolling back the solver config is the recommended first step. Rollback instructions and solver diagnostics are documented on the internal status page.

operations page: https://confluence.lumicsys.internal/projects/display/projects/display

# Log sampling for the Wrennet notification service
# This service emits roughly 40k log lines per minute at peak, so we
# sample INFO at 5% and keep WARN/ERROR at 100%. If support needs full
# traces for an incident, flip sample_rate to 1.0 for no more than one
# hour — the sink fills quickly. Sampled logs are written to the store below.

replica DSN, yadup-hahig: mongodb://gilys_svc:Mx@db-5f8f.norvasoft.internal:5432/eliion

## Step 4: Configure the Gaugewing Sidecar

Plugin authors must run the Gaugewing metrics-aggregation sidecar alongside their plugin during certification. The sidecar batches counters every 15 seconds and forwards them to the Tallyport ingest endpoint. Before starting it, verify the container has read access to `/var/run/gaugewing.sock` and that clock skew is under two seconds, or batches will be rejected. Authentication to the ingest endpoint uses a credential set in your env file; add this line now:

vault entry, bagef-hafop: RELAY_SECRET3=a63